Transaction 7aed232dbdfef8e7d826de04ea94ddf6247252eefa889bf176c317f1deb145b6
1 Input
1 Output
-
7aed232dbdfef8e7d826de04ea94ddf6247252eefa889bf176c317f1deb145b6:0
- value
- 157554
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9581c8fbebc1590931adf903d777573d7f5f7727 OP_EQUAL
- address
- 3FKY5kd2yJyTMAMTTusUB5fSUBirExH6Vr